Chris found a jacket regularly priced at $90, on sale for 20% off. If there is an 8% sales tax, how much did Chris pay?

Answer:

$77.76

Step-by-step explanation:

90 x .2 = 18 (20% off)

90 - 18 = 72 (sale price)

72 x .08 = 5.76 (tax price)

72 + 5.76 = 77.76 (total)
